Founded in 1996 and headquartered in New York, the WNBA is a professional women's basketball league. It features teams in major U.S. cities and is expanding to Canada, providing a venue for elite female athletes to compete at the highest level. Beyond competition, the league pursues advocacy around diversity, equality, and social justice through actions by its teams and players. In the spectator sports industry, the WNBA operates with games broadcast or streamed on major networks and platforms. Based in New York and described as a mid-sized organization, the league launched the Rivalry Series in 2026 to highlight notable rivalries and engage fans.
